#ifndef _UCSI_DVB_NIT_SECTION_H
#define _UCSI_DVB_NIT_SECTION_H 1
#ifdef __cplusplus
extern "C"
{
#endif
#include <libucsi/section.h>
/**
* dvb_nit_section structure.
*/
struct dvb_nit_section {
struct section_ext head;
EBIT2(uint16_t reserved_1 : 4; ,
uint16_t network_descriptors_length :12; );
/* struct descriptor descriptors[] */
/* struct dvb_nit_section_part2 part2 */
};
/**
* Second part of a dvb_nit_section, following the variable length descriptors field.
*/
struct dvb_nit_section_part2 {
EBIT2(uint16_t reserved_2 : 4; ,
uint16_t transport_stream_loop_length :12; );
/* struct dvb_nit_transport transports[] */
} __ucsi_packed;
/**
* An entry in the transports field of a dvb_nit_section_part2
*/
struct dvb_nit_transport {
uint16_t transport_stream_id;
uint16_t original_network_id;
EBIT2(uint16_t reserved : 4; ,
uint16_t transport_descriptors_length :12; );
/* struct descriptor descriptors[] */
} __ucsi_packed;
/**
* Process a dvb_nit_section.
*
* @param section Generic section_ext pointer.
* @return dvb_nit_section pointer, or NULL on error.
*/
struct dvb_nit_section * dvb_nit_section_codec(struct section_ext *section);
/**
* Accessor for the network_id field of a NIT.
*
* @param nit NIT pointer.
* @return The network_id.
*/
static inline uint16_t dvb_nit_section_network_id(struct dvb_nit_section *nit)
{
return nit->head.table_id_ext;
}
/**
* Iterator over the descriptors field in a dvb_nit_section.
*
* @param nit dvb_nit_section pointer.
* @param pos Variable containing a pointer to the current descriptor.
*/
#define dvb_nit_section_descriptors_for_each(nit, pos) \
for ((pos) = dvb_nit_section_descriptors_first(nit); \
(pos); \
(pos) = dvb_nit_section_descriptors_next(nit, pos))
/**
* Accessor for a pointer to the dvb_nit_section_part2 structure.
*
* @param nit dvb_nit_section pointer.
* @return dvb_nit_section_part2 pointer.
*/
static inline struct dvb_nit_section_part2 *dvb_nit_section_part2(struct dvb_nit_section * nit)
{
return (struct dvb_nit_section_part2 *)
((uint8_t*) nit + sizeof(struct dvb_nit_section) +
nit->network_descriptors_length);
}
/**
* Iterator over the transports field in a dvb_nit_section_part2.
*
* @param nit dvb_nit_section pointer.
* @param part2 dvb_nit_section_part2 pointer.
* @param pos Pointer to the current dvb_nit_transport.
*/
#define dvb_nit_section_transports_for_each(nit, part2, pos) \
for ((pos) = dvb_nit_section_transports_first(part2); \
(pos); \
(pos) = dvb_nit_section_transports_next(part2, pos))
/**
* Iterator over the descriptors field in a dvb_nit_transport.
*
* @param transport dvb_nit_transport pointer.
* @param pos Pointer to the current descriptor.
*/
#define dvb_nit_transport_descriptors_for_each(transport, pos) \
for ((pos) = dvb_nit_transport_descriptors_first(transport); \
(pos); \
(pos) = dvb_nit_transport_descriptors_next(transport, pos))
/******************************** PRIVATE CODE ********************************/
static inline struct descriptor *
dvb_nit_section_descriptors_first(struct dvb_nit_section * nit)
{
if (nit->network_descriptors_length == 0)
return NULL;
return (struct descriptor *)
((uint8_t *) nit + sizeof(struct dvb_nit_section));
}
static inline struct descriptor *
dvb_nit_section_descriptors_next(struct dvb_nit_section * nit,
struct descriptor* pos)
{
return next_descriptor((uint8_t*) nit + sizeof(struct dvb_nit_section),
nit->network_descriptors_length,
pos);
}
static inline struct dvb_nit_transport *
dvb_nit_section_transports_first(struct dvb_nit_section_part2 *part2)
{
if (part2->transport_stream_loop_length == 0)
return NULL;
return (struct dvb_nit_transport *)
((uint8_t *)part2 + sizeof(struct dvb_nit_section_part2));
}
static inline struct dvb_nit_transport *
dvb_nit_section_transports_next(struct dvb_nit_section_part2 *part2,
struct dvb_nit_transport *pos)
{
uint8_t *end = (uint8_t*) part2 + sizeof(struct dvb_nit_section_part2) +
part2->transport_stream_loop_length;
uint8_t *next = (uint8_t*) pos + sizeof(struct dvb_nit_transport) +
pos->transport_descriptors_length;
if (next >= end)
return NULL;
return (struct dvb_nit_transport *) next;
}
static inline struct descriptor *
dvb_nit_transport_descriptors_first(struct dvb_nit_transport *t)
{
if (t->transport_descriptors_length == 0)
return NULL;
return (struct descriptor *)
((uint8_t*) t + sizeof(struct dvb_nit_transport));
}
static inline struct descriptor *
dvb_nit_transport_descriptors_next(struct dvb_nit_transport *t,
struct descriptor* pos)
{
return next_descriptor((uint8_t*) t + sizeof(struct dvb_nit_transport),
t->transport_descriptors_length,
pos);
}
#ifdef __cplusplus
}
#endif
#endif
